John R Griffin Middle
Test scores
NC EOG / EOC 2024-25 . % Grade Level Proficient (Level 3+)What this means: On the NC EOG / EOC, North Carolina's statewide test, about 63 of every 100 students at this school read and write at grade level and about 63 of 100 do math at grade level. Across all North Carolina schools, those numbers are about 51 and 52.

SY 2017-18 vs SY 2024-25About John R Griffin Middle
John R Griffin Middle operates as a big 6-8 campus in Fayetteville, North Carolina, overseen by Cumberland County Schools. Current enrollment sits at 1,024 students spanning grades 6 through 8. That puts it 69% larger than the typical public school in North Carolina, which averages around 605 students.
Within Cumberland County Schools, which oversees 86 schools and 49,002 students, John R Griffin Middle is one campus in the system.
For racial and ethnic makeup, John R Griffin Middle records that the largest single group is White at 34%, but no single group is in the majority. The remainder reads as 26% Black, 22% Hispanic, 10% multiracial, 7% Asian. The wider county runs roughly 42% White, putting the school's mix meaningfully less White than the area baseline.
In terms of school funding signals, John R Griffin Middle reports 58 full-time-equivalent teachers, putting the student-to-teacher ratio at about 17.8:1. The state averages around 15.9:1, so this campus is higher than the state norm typical. Roughly 41% of students at John R Griffin Middle q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, a commonly cited indicator of low-income enrollment. Set against Cumberland County (around 86%), the school's rate is meaningfully below typical.
On a demographically-adjusted basis, John R Griffin Middle tracks the demographic baseline. The model predicts 66.2% given the school's FRL share; actual proficiency is 64.7%.
Around the school, census data for Cumberland County shows median household income runs about $61,291, about 28% of the adult population holds a bachelor's degree or above, and the poverty rate sits near 13%. In all, Cumberland County runs 89 public schools (combined enrollment of about 50,815 students), of which John R Griffin Middle is one.
Nearest neighbor: E Melvin Honeycutt Elementary, around 0.2 miles off. 8 of the 8 nearest public schools sit inside a five-mile radius. Ranking that nearby cluster on reported proficiency puts John R Griffin Middle at 3rd of 9; the average score across the group is 57.3%.
The school occupies a residential site.
Five-year trend. John R Griffin Middle's enrollment has stayed largely flat since 2018, when it stood at 1,008 (now 1,024). Over the same period, the White share contracted from 43% to 34%.
